Nairobi Half Life (2012)

Step into the bustling city of Nairobi as you follow the journey of a young man from a rural village who dreams of becoming an actor in “Nairobi Half Life.” This critically acclaimed film takes you on an emotional rollercoaster as the protagonist navigates the challenges, temptations, and harsh realities of pursuing his passion in the city. With stellar performances and a poignant storyline, this Kenyan drama on Netflix captures the essence of dreams, sacrifices, and the pursuit of self-discovery.
